Keep in mind that eliminating ground loops just isn't feasible for some instruments, such as thermocouples and some analyzers, because they require a ground to obtain accurate rate measurements. Thus, if an instrumentation system seems to be acting strangely or erratically, and the problem seems to point toward ground loops, the chore of eliminating all unintended ground connections becomes overwhelming. ground loop is created with potentially damaging effect during electrical storms. With so many conditions within a facility referenced to ground, the likelihood of establishing more than one ground point is great. The probability of multiple grounds and ground loops being established is especially high when new programmable logic controllers (PLCs) or distributed control systems (DCSs) are installed. This addition and/or subtraction causes the receiving device to be unable to differentiate between the wanted and unwanted signals and thus can't accurately reflect actual process signals. Ground loops cause problems by adding or subtracting current or voltage from the process loop. In a process control loop, a ground loop circuit can develop when each device's ground is tied to a different earth potential thereby allowing current to flow between the grounds by way of the process loop (Figure 1).
